GCK is an automotive aftermarket brand that buyers may encounter when searching for replacement car parts by part number, vehicle model, or component category. For many vehicle owners and repair professionals, brands like GCK are useful when comparing alternatives for routine maintenance, wear-and-tear repairs, and cost-conscious vehicle servicing.

On a parts catalog page, GCK components may be relevant in common repair contexts such as replacing worn mechanical items, restoring electrical or engine-related functions, or matching compatible spare parts for passenger cars and light commercial vehicles. As with any aftermarket purchase, it is important to check the exact reference number, vehicle generation, engine code, production date, and installation side where applicable.
